Since nearly two years now, I've been a fan of Git.

GitHub is a popular site to host one's code on Git, yet, the fact that to have private hosting, one needs to pay has always nagged me (I just need a small repository for now).

Lately, I found out about Bitbucket who offers free public and private hosting; so I gave it a try.

Connection via Git Bash was pretty straight forward; connection via Git Extensions took a little bit more work. Finally, I found the easiest way was to use PuTTY to manage the authentication.

I'm quite happy with the Bitbucket serviceSmile. If anybody has counter-arguments in favor of GitHub concerning this case, I'd be very happy to hear them Smile.
